Vue+Vuex+TypeScript移动端项目模板开发指南

版权申诉
0 下载量 41 浏览量 更新于2024-10-25 收藏 537KB ZIP 举报
资源摘要信息: 本资源提供了一个基于Vue.js框架和Vuex状态管理库,结合TypeScript编程语言的移动端项目模板,并集成了Vant UI组件库。这样的模板为开发者提供了一个快速搭建高质量移动端应用的起点,减少了基础架构搭建的时间成本。 知识点详解: 1. Vue.js框架 Vue.js是一个构建用户界面的渐进式JavaScript框架,专注于视图层。Vue的核心库只关注视图层,并且易于上手。Vue的设计理念是通过尽可能简单的API实现响应式的数据绑定和组合的视图组件。基于Vue的项目通常具有组件化的结构,可以让开发者方便地进行代码复用和模块化开发。 2. Vuex状态管理库 在Vue.js应用中,尤其是在中大型应用中,我们常常需要管理跨组件的状态。Vuex是专为Vue.js应用程序开发的状态管理模式和库。它采用集中式存储管理所有组件的状态,并以相应的规则保证状态以一种可预测的方式发生变化。Vuex的作用类似于React中的Redux,是管理组件状态、实现组件通信的重要工具。 3. TypeScript编程语言 TypeScript是JavaScript的一个超集,它在JavaScript的基础上添加了类型系统和对ES6+的编译支持。TypeScript可以编译出纯净、简洁的JavaScript代码,因此前端开发者可以利用TypeScript在开发期间利用静态类型检查等特性来减少运行时错误。TypeScript支持最新的JavaScript特性,并可以编译为向后兼容的JavaScript代码,以适应老版本的浏览器或其他JavaScript运行环境。 4.移动端项目模板 移动端项目模板是指在移动设备上运行的应用程序的基础代码结构,它定义了应用的初始框架和配置。一个良好的移动端项目模板可以快速启动项目,提供一系列配置好的文件和目录结构,例如路由配置、状态管理、基础样式等。这样的模板通常包含了一个标准的应用程序所需的基本功能和配置,开发者只需在此基础上进行业务逻辑的开发。 5. Vant UI组件库 Vant是一个轻量、可靠的移动端Vue组件库,基于Vue 2.0设计,提供了丰富的UI组件,包括按钮、输入框、表格、弹出层等,旨在帮助开发者快速构建移动端界面。Vant组件库支持按需引入和组件按需加载,具有良好的性能和易于使用的API,因此在使用Vue.js开发移动端应用时,可以大大提升开发效率和体验一致性。 综上所述,此资源包含的技术点涵盖了现代Web移动端开发的核心技术栈,是构建高效、响应式、易维护的移动端Web应用的理想起点。开发者可以利用该模板迅速搭建项目框架,并通过集成的Vant组件库快速实现界面开发。同时,TypeScript的加入使得代码的类型安全和组织结构得到保障,而Vuex则确保了复杂状态的统一管理。这四个元素的结合提供了一个强大且灵活的移动端开发环境,能够满足多变的业务需求和快速迭代的开发流程。